In the space of a single generation, the tools of the visual artist have undergone a revolution more profound than the shift from tempera to oil or from charcoal to pastel. The elritningsprogram — a wonderfully precise Swedish compound word meaning, literally, "electronic drawing program" — has evolved from a niche curiosity for engineers and computer scientists into the primary creative medium for illustrators, concept artists, animators, and designers worldwide. From the blocky pixels of Paintbrush to the hyper-realistic physics of Corel Painter , the elritningsprogram is no longer just a simulation of traditional art; it has become an art form in its own right, with its own aesthetics, workflows, and philosophies.

For two decades, the technology remained largely inaccessible. The breakthrough came not from high art, but from consumer computing. In 1985, Microsoft shipped the first version of , and with it came a simple, 1-bit (black and white) program called Paint . It was modest, but it introduced millions to the concept of drawing with a mouse. elritningsprogram

The true paradigm shift arrived in 1989 with (later Corel Painter ). Painter was the first program to take traditional media seriously. It didn't just offer a brush; it offered chalk , watercolor , and oil paint , complete with paper textures and wetness algorithms.
